House Sitting FAQs

Frequently asked questions about Rover

House s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a house sitter in Powell River on Rover as of Jun 2026 was about $60 per night,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A house s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your needs.

As of Jun 2026, there are 20 house sitters in Powell River.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ect house sitter near you. As a reminder, house sitters jo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your house’s safety.

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ple house sitters about your booking. Typically, 93% of Powell River house sitters respond in under an hour.

Experience can vary widely from house sitter to house sitter,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when comparing house sitters available in Powell River.
